Dog door installation services involve adding a specialized access point in a home’s door or wall to allow pets to enter and exit freely. This process typically includes assessing the best location for the door, cutting an opening, and securely installing the dog door frame. Skilled service providers ensure that the installation is airtight and properly sealed to prevent drafts, water leaks, or security issues. Many contractors also offer options for different types of dog doors, including manual, electronic, or weatherproof designs, to suit the specific needs of each household.

The overview below groups typical Dog Door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Chelsea, MI.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- For minor adjustments or replacing a basic dog door, local contractors typically charge between $100 and $300. Many routine jobs fall within this range, depending on door size and material. Fewer projects reach the upper end of this spectrum.
Standard Installation - Installing a standard-sized dog door into an existing door or wall usually costs between $250 and $600. Most projects in Chelsea, MI, land in this middle range, with costs varying based on door type and installation complexity.
Full Door Replacement - Replacing an entire door with a new one that includes a dog door can range from $600 to $1,200. Larger or more customized doors tend to push costs toward the higher end, though many projects stay within the middle tiers.
Complex or Custom Projects - Larger, more complex installations, such as custom-sized doors or integrating into specialty walls, can reach $2,000 or more. These projects are less common but are handled by local pros for specialized needs.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of dog doors can local contractors install? They can install various types of dog doors, including flap-style, electronic, and patio panel options, depending on the homeowner's needs and preferences.
Are dog door installations suitable for all door materials? Most local service providers can install dog doors in common door materials such as wood, metal, and vinyl, with some adjustments based on the specific material.
Can a dog door be installed in an exterior wall? Yes, many contractors are experienced in installing dog doors in exterior walls, ensuring proper sealing and insulation.
What should be considered before choosing a dog door installation? Factors include the size of the dog, the location of the door, and the type of door or wall where the installation will occur.
How do local contractors ensure proper installation of a dog door? They follow manufacturer guidelines and best practices to ensure a secure fit, proper sealing, and functionality of the dog door.
